Abstract :
The merits of different coding schemes are discussed with special focus on OCF (optimum coding in the frequency domain). The main requirements for a codec suitable for ISDN channels are high coding efficiency, sufficient tolerance against transmission errors, and superior synchronization capability. The results obtained by applying these codecs to real-world channels like ISDN and satellite links are discussed. The OCF codec for 64 kb/s has been tested in conjunction with ISDN. First experiments were carried out successfully using a local loopback configuration. The use of ISDN in a local switching network is reported. The transmission of stereo compact disc signals by ISDN between Erlangen and Mannheim proved to be very reliable and achieved excellent audio quality
